Types of Collaborative Events

Various formats exist for collaborative pet sitting events, each catering to different community needs. Pet owners may appreciate educational seminars offered by local veterinarians covering critical pet care subjects. On the other hand, social meet-and-greets serve as informal gatherings allowing pet owners to connect, share experiences, and even find potential pet playmates. Events like dog shows and agility competitions can draw large crowds, showcasing local talent and encouraging pet participation. Furthermore, workshops featuring obedience training or pet wellness expose pet owners to new knowledge while sponsoring local businesses. Seasonal events, such as pet costume parades for Halloween, can draw attention and leverage social media for sharing fun experiences. Fundraising initiatives for local animal shelters can benefit those in need while fostering community support. Jointly sponsored pet adoption days connect pets with loving homes, showcasing the community’s compassion. These diverse event types not only highlight the pet-loving spirit but also provide invaluable networking opportunities for local businesses. Engaging a broad audience through various attractive activities creates a memorable experience for all community members.

Effective promotion is critical for the success of collaborative pet sitting events. To maximize exposure, engaging with local influencers who have a keen interest in pet care is beneficial. These individuals can help spread the word, exposing businesses to a wider audience. An effective social media strategy involves creating engaging content that generates anticipation ahead of the event. Behind-the-scenes previews may encourage pet owners to get involved. Collaborating with local pet bloggers and organizations to promote events through newsletters or blog posts widens reach and creates valuable backlinks. Utilizing local pet stores, dog parks, and veterinary clinics for promotional flyers ensures visibility within the targeted community. Additionally, organizing fun contests or giveaways can excite potential attendees. Event hashtags on platforms like Instagram and Twitter can encourage attendees to share their experiences. This generates organic buzz and enhances community engagement. Investing in branded merchandise for the event can further enhance exposure. Participants often love to take home small keepsakes or swag bags, effectively advertising businesses long after the event concludes. Ultimately, a robust promotional strategy establishes a strong framework for drawing attendees and maximizing participation.
